Understanding the Appeal: Blending Tradition and Modernity

The twelve zodiac animals – Rat, Ox, Tiger, Rabbit, Dragon, Snake, Horse, Goat, Monkey, Rooster, Dog, and Pig – hold profound significance in Chinese culture. They are deeply embedded in the Chinese calendar, influencing beliefs about personality traits, compatibility, and fortune. Incorporating these symbols into everyday items, like belts, provides a subtle yet effective way to connect with consumers on a cultural level. The automatic buckle itself adds a layer of modern convenience and sophistication, appealing to a broader demographic than traditional buckle designs. This combination of tradition and modernity is key to the product's appeal. It allows consumers to express their cultural identity in a stylish and contemporary manner.

Target Market Segmentation: Catering to Diverse Needs

The market for automatic buckle belts with zodiac animal designs isn't monolithic. Effective marketing requires segmenting the target audience based on several factors:
Age Group: Younger generations might prefer bolder designs and vibrant colors, while older generations might favor more subdued and classic styles.
Gender: While belts are traditionally associated with men, the growing popularity of fashion belts amongst women presents a significant market opportunity. Designs and color palettes need to reflect this distinction.
Income Level: The price point needs to be carefully considered. High-quality leather belts with intricate zodiac designs will appeal to the higher-income bracket, while more affordable materials like PU leather can target a wider, price-sensitive market.
Zodiac Sign Preference: Marketing campaigns can be targeted specifically towards individuals associated with particular zodiac signs, highlighting relevant design features and emphasizing the symbolic meanings.


Production Considerations: Quality and Sourcing

The success of this product hinges on meticulous attention to quality and sourcing. The choice of materials, manufacturing processes, and quality control measures are critical. Consider the following:
Belt Material: Leather remains a popular choice, offering durability and a sense of luxury. However, PU leather and other synthetic materials provide more affordable alternatives. The choice depends on the target market and pricing strategy.
Buckle Material: High-quality metal buckles, ideally zinc alloy or stainless steel, are crucial for durability and a premium feel. The zodiac animal design should be precisely and cleanly executed.
Manufacturing Location: China itself is a major manufacturing hub, offering competitive pricing and extensive experience in producing leather goods. Careful selection of factories with strong quality control systems is essential.
Quality Control: Rigorous quality control measures at each stage of production are non-negotiable. This ensures consistent quality and minimizes returns and complaints.


Export Strategies: Navigating the Chinese Market

Successfully exporting to China requires a strategic approach, understanding the unique aspects of the market:
E-commerce Platforms: Leveraging major e-commerce platforms like Taobao, Tmall, and is crucial for reaching a wide audience. Establishing a strong online presence with high-quality product photography and detailed descriptions is paramount.
Social Media Marketing: Utilizing platforms like WeChat and Weibo to engage with potential customers is vital. Targeted advertising campaigns can be highly effective.
Distribution Channels: Building relationships with distributors and wholesalers specializing in fashion accessories can significantly expand market reach.
Compliance and Regulations: Understanding and adhering to Chinese import regulations, including product safety standards and labeling requirements, is essential for avoiding delays and penalties.
Cultural Sensitivity: Marketing materials should reflect a deep understanding of Chinese culture and traditions. Avoid any designs or messaging that could be considered offensive or inappropriate.
